Reasons why people keep going there


People say that the church is a wishing church, if you wish, it will be granted. Some say that it's their way of thanking God for all the blessings they have received. And others treat it as a solemn vow.

The assets of the church

The St. Anthony de Padua Church in Sulangan, Eastern Samar is the most famous church in the region 8. Rumors are spreading that the church creates a high number of board passers. Many fresh graduates who go there before the exam, immediately passed the board exam. They say that they used the pencil found in the church especially the pencils found on the patron saint, Jude Thaddeus. As a golden rule, this pencil should be returned or replaced by a new pencil if someone has used it and passed the board exam.

Another asset of the church is the '' 33 journeys for a wish'' I called it 33 journeys for a wish cause you pray on the 33 saints and after you passed one before the other saint, you have to put money on it. The money you have to put on each saint should be the same cause if you don't share the money; equally, your request will not be fulfilled. After you put the money to all saints, you are ready for your wish.

Need to Know before planning to visit


It has been said that once you’ve promised to visit the place, you should fulfill it. Why? Cause according to some people, undesirable consequences would happen if you’ve ignored and disregard what you’ve promised. Some get sick and experienced unwanted accidents or other misfortunes.

How to get there


  • IF YOU ARE FROM MANILA
The easiest way to go there is to ride first an airplane from Manila to Tacloban. The flight takes one hour and 20 minutes. Then from Tacloban Domestic Airport (San Jose, Tacloban City), ride a jeepney or a multi-cab to the terminal, if you want to ride a bus. Look for the duptours terminal, van-vans or grand tours, if you want to ride a van.

  • IF YOU ARE FROM CEBU
    There are two ways:
    Via Calbayog or Catbalogan
Via Calbayog
You can ride an airplane from Cebu to Calbayog. The flight takes at least an hour. You can find buses and vans bound for Sulangan, Eastern Samar at the local terminal.
Via Catbalogan
You can also ride ferryboats from Cebu-Catbalogan.You can purchase tickets from ferry outlets in Cebu City (via Roble Shipping Lines, Inc.). It takes least seven (7) hours for large passenger ships. Then look for vans at the terminal bound for Sulangan, Eastern Samar.

Did you know that?

Of all the church devasted by Yolanda or the so-called Typhoon Haiyan, The St. Anthony de Padua Church in Sulangan remains undamaged.
